Output d811ee5c635fa18fcd34cd7c694be17a5020b1414b2ae3834d5e3d538f75540a:21
- value
- 670681479
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 59119a8e81a770c0ee8ac56768f0fe6aea1d1868 OP_EQUALVERIFY OP_CHECKSIG
- address
- 197xECiWiQbLhCbtPS4X2fDueohjMigPAE
- transaction
- d811ee5c635fa18fcd34cd7c694be17a5020b1414b2ae3834d5e3d538f75540a